FAQManager Arbitrary File Reading Vulnerability

FAQManager is a Perl-based CGI for maintaining a list of Frequently asked Questions. Due to poor input validation it is possible to use this CGI to view arbitrary files on the web server. FAQManager 'faqmanager.cgi' 'toc' Parameter Arbitrary File Access

FAQManager is a Perl-based CGI for maintaining a list of Frequently Asked Questions. Using a specially crafted URL, a remote attacker can use this CGI to view arbitrary files on the web server.
